  • The Walt Disney Studios, Software Engineering…

    The Walt Disney Company (Burbank, CA)



    Apply Now

    About the Role & Program:

    At Disney, storytelling and technology move together. The Studio Technology team builds the intelligent backbone that powers global content operations. We design cloud-native, AI-driven systems that help deliver Disney’s stories to audiences everywhere. Join us in shaping the future of media workflows, where automation, orchestration, and creative technology converge to redefine how stories are made and shared.

     

    The Studio Technology Team seeks forward-thinking team members who are passionate about delivering a reliable and scalable product, enjoy working closely with business partners on both strategic and tactical challenges, and are excited about building and optimizing Business to Business systems for a seamless user experience. We pride ourselves in staying up to date with the latest technologies, frameworks, and approaches to software architecture.

    What You Will Do:

    Within the Software Engineering group, this intern will be expected to:

    + **Build real products that matter** : design, develop, and support backend services and APIs that help power the systems behind Disney’s global storytelling.

    + **Collaborate across disciplines** : partner with engineers, product managers, and media technologists to deliver features that improve workflows across the studio.

    + **Experiment with modern AI and automation tools** : explore how AI-assisted coding, testing, and orchestration can accelerate software development and media supply chain efficiency.

    + **Contribute to cloud-native, event-driven microservices** using technologies like Spring Boot, Node.js, and modern databases.

    + **Learn by doing** : engage in the full software development lifecycle from design to deployment, applying best practices for reliability, scalability, and maintainability.

    + **See your work in action** : help improve systems used by artists, producers, and content operations teams across Disney Studios.

    + **Participate in agile team ceremonies** (standups, demos, planning, retrospectives) and learn what modern engineering collaboration looks like at scale.

    + **Share and grow** : contribute to team learning sessions, tech talks, or internal documentation to strengthen collective knowledge and develop leadership skills.

    + **Take ownership of a small proof-of-concept project** : explore how new frameworks, data pipelines, or AI models could enhance Disney’s media workflows.

     

    Candidates should have excellent verbal and written communication skills, be able to work independently as self-starters, manage their time appropriately, and function well within a diverse team.

    Required Qualifications & Skills:

    + Experience programming in at least one of the following: Kotlin, Java, or JavaScript.

    + Familiarity with backend frameworks such as Spring Boot (for Java/Kotlin)

    + Familiarity with frontend frameworks such as React or AngularJS.

    + Understanding of microservice architecture and RESTful API design.

    + Basic experience with relational and/or NoSQL databases (e.g., PostgreSQL, MySQL, MongoDB).

    + Object-oriented programming skills.

    + Knowledge of design patterns and algorithms.

    + Solid communication skills – both written and verbal.

    + Ability to function well within a diverse team.

    Preferred Qualifications & Skills:

    + Experience developing, deploying, or maintaining microservices in a cloud environment (e.g., AWS, GCP, Azure).

    + Familiarity with tools for API documentation and testing (e.g., Swagger/OpenAPI, Postman).

    + Experience with version control systems (e.g., Git).

    + Previous experience with backend performance optimization or troubleshooting.

    Education:

    + Junior or Senior year preferred

    + Major or previous coursework in Computer Science, Software Engineering, Computer Engineering, Management Information Systems, or a related field.

    Eligibility Requirements & Program Information:

    + Be enrolled in an accredited college/university pursuing a degree taking at least one class in the semester/quarter (spring/fall) prior to participation in the internship program AND returning to school the semester/quarter following the internship OR currently participating in a Disney College Program or Disney Internship.

    + Current Disney Interns, College, International, or Culinary Program Participants: You may only work for ONE consecutive year (12 months) in any combination of an internship and/or program.

    + Be at least 18 years of age

    + Possess unrestricted work authorization

     

    The pay rate for this role in Burbank, CA is $42.00 per hour. Select benefits may be provided as part of the compensation package, such as medical, financial, and/or other benefits, dependent on the level and position offered. To learn more about our benefits visit: https://jobs.disneycareers.com/benefits.
